Transaction 704a3fe0edd3dea63c73b72ef1464d3f7c2e1230f68a53a5acfb9f2fd64323ea

1 Input
2 Outputs
  • 704a3fe0edd3dea63c73b72ef1464d3f7c2e1230f68a53a5acfb9f2fd64323ea:0
  • value  399997457
    address  1FhuicMBGGScvbyoPiGxrTaYevuU2zxQYF
  • 704a3fe0edd3dea63c73b72ef1464d3f7c2e1230f68a53a5acfb9f2fd64323ea:1
  • value  100000000
    address  12CUNYbWAhmMjS46oN16jSyCmjoKQWBvqd